According to a record by means of knowledge safety corporate Mandiant, a Google-owned corporate, researchers tracked 55 zero-day vulnerabilities in 2022. Zero-day vulnerabilities are safety flaws in tool which might be publicly disclosed/ exploited earlier than it turns into identified to the corporate answerable for its patching.
It is because of this that hackers take advantage of those vulnerabilities as a result of there are not any protections or firewalls in position to mitigate the assault.

Which product type was exploited the most
The most exploited products were operating systems (OS) (19), followed by browsers (11), security, IT, and network management products (10), and mobile OS (6).
Desktop operating systems were exploited the most with 19 zero vulnerabilities. Windows had 15 zero-day flaws, followed by macOS with four.
In the case of mobile OS, out of six zero-day vulnerabilities, five were exploited in iOS and one in Android.
When it comes to web browsers, Chrome was most exploited with nine zero-day vulnerabilities (out of 11), compared to Firefox’s two.
China lead zero-day exploitation record
The record mentioned that the Chinese state-sponsored cyber espionage teams exploited maximum zero-day vulnerabilities in 2022, which is in step with the former years. China used to be adopted by means of North Korean and Russian cyber espionage actors.
In 2022, Chinese espionage teams exploited seven zero-day vulnerabilities and two each and every by means of North Korean and Russian actors.
